About NewSpace India Limited

  • NSIL, incorporated on 6 March 2019 (under the Companies Act, 2013) is a wholly owned Government of India company, under the administrative control of Department of Space (DOS). 
  • It is the commercial arm of Indian Space Research Organisation (ISRO).
  • Primary Responsibility:
    • Enabling Indian industries to take up high technology space related activities.
    • Promotion and commercial exploitation of the products and services emanating from the Indian space programme. 
  • The major business areas of NSIL include:
    • Production of Polar Satellite Launch Vehicle (PSLV) and Small Satellite Launch Vehicle (SSLV) through industry.
    • Production and marketing of space-based services, including launch services and space-based applications like transponder leasing, remote sensing and mission support services.
    • Building of Satellites (both Communication and Earth Observation) as per user requirements.
    • Transfer of technology developed by ISRO centres/units and constituent institutions of the Dept. of Space.
    • Marketing spinoff technologies and products/services emanating out of ISRO activities.
    • Consultancy services.

About Rhinophis siruvaniensis

  • It is a new species of shieldtail snake.
  • It was discovered in Siruvani Hills, located in the Western Ghats in Kerala and Tamil Nadu.
  • A shiny snake, R. siruvaniensis is brownish black and creamy white in colour, with bold dark blotches. 
  • The tip of its tail is dome-shaped.

Key Facts about Shieldtail Snakes

  • Shieldtails are a group of small-sized, non-venomous snakes that burrow in the soil and mostly live underground. 
  • They belong to the Uropeltidae family of snakes and are also called uropeltids. 
  • They’ve been named shieldtails because the tip of their tails looks like a disc-shaped shield.
  • Distribution
    • They are endemic to India & Sri Lanka.
    • In India, they are found in the Western Ghats and some parts of Peninsular India.

About Deepavali

  • Deepavali, also known as Diwali, is the festival of lights celebrated across India.
  • ‘Deepa’ means lamp or light and‘Vali’ means string or row, and Deepavali means rows of lights.
  • It is celebrated on Kartik Amaavasya, which typically falls in October or November.
  • The fundamental philosophy of Deepavali encompasses the celebration of prosperity, renewal, and abundance for all individuals.
  • It is added as the 16th Indian element on UNESCO’s List of the Intangible Cultural Heritage of Humanity.

Celebration of Deepavali

  • It begins with Dhanteras, a day of auspicious beginnings when families buy new metalware or essentials that symbolise prosperity.
  • The second day marks Naraka Chaturdashi, observed with rituals and lighting lamps to dispel negativity and welcome positive energy.
  • The third day is the highlight of Deepavali- the sacred Lakshmi-Ganesha Puja.
  • On the fourth day, families and friends visit one another, exchange gifts, and reconnect, strengthening their bonds and shared happiness.
  • The celebrations conclude with Bhai Dooj, a heartfelt tribute to the bond between brothers and sisters, observed with prayers, blessings, and meaningful rituals.

About SAMPANN Portal

  • SAMPANN, or “System for Accounting and Management of Pension”, is a Comprehensive Pension Management System (CPMS).
  • It is an initiative undertaken by the Controller General of Communication Accounts (CGCA), Department of Telecommunications, Ministry of Communications
  • It is an online pension processing and payment system for Department of Telecommunications pensioners.
  • It was launched on 29th December, 2018.
  • It brings the pension processing, sanctioning, authorisation, and payment units under a common platform.
  • It provides direct credit of pension into the bank accounts of pensioners.
  • The system has helped the Department in faster settlement of pension cases, improved reconciliation/auditing, and ease of accounting.

SAMPANN Portal Features

  • Direct disbursement of pension on a timely basis without intermediaries.
  • Single window system for complete pension process.
  • Online grievance management for the pensioners, reducing paperwork.
  • Tracking of pension status from home encourages transparency and accountability.
  • Faster processing of arrears and revision of pension.

About Swasthya Portal

  • It is a one-stop solution presenting the health and nutrition status of the tribal population of India. 
  • It was developed under the central sector scheme “Tribal Research Information Education Communication and Events (TRI ECE)” of the Ministry of Tribal Affairs.
  • The portal is hosted on the National Informatics Centre (NIC) Server and is maintained by the Centre of Excellence for Knowledge Management for Health and Nutrition, established by the Ministry of Tribal Affairs.
  • It provides information and data as well as curates innovative practices, research briefs, case studies, and best practices collected from different parts of India to facilitate the exchange of evidence, expertise, and experiences.
  • It has a dashboard, knowledge repository, partner segment, Sickle Cell Diseases (SCD) support corner.
    • The dashboard presents data curated from multiple sources for the 177 identified high-priority tribal districts.
  • Information available on Swasthya will provide insights to all stakeholders working with the tribal population of India in the areas of health and nutrition.

Key Facts about Tribal Research Information Education Communication and Events (TRI ECE)

  • It is a Central Sector Scheme of the Ministry of Tribal Affairs.
  • Under the scheme, financial support is provided to the research organizations, reputed organizations, research institutes, and universities where expertise exists and which have already made a mark by carrying out pioneering research in their respective field.
  • The purpose of the scheme is to create replicable models in areas of education, health, livelihood, digital governance, etc.

About Deodar Tree

  • It is also known as the Himalayan Cedar, is one of the most revered and iconic tree species in the Western Himalayas.
  • The name Deodar is derived from the Sanskrit word Devadāru, meaning “wood of the gods,” highlighting the tree’s cultural and spiritual importance.
  • Distribution:  It is mainly found in the western Himalayan region.
  • Applications: Traditionally, its wood has been used in temple construction, religious ceremonies, and Ayurvedic medicine.
  • Threats: It faced threats from logging, habitat loss, and climate change.

Characteristics of Deodar Tree

  • It is native to high-altitude forests, this majestic conifer plays a critical ecological and cultural role.
  • Soil and climate: It thrives in well-drained soils and moist temperate climates.
  • It is a large evergreen tree found between 1800-3000m altitude. Branches are brown-reddish. Cones are solitary, erect, ovoid, dark brown.
  • Male and female cones are on the same tree.
  • Growth: It reaches heights of up to 50 meters and is characterized by its tall, pyramidal shape, drooping branches, and needle-like bluish-green leaves.
  • Its bark is dark gray and becomes deeply fissured with age, adding to their stately presence in alpine and subalpine forest zones.

About GlowCas9 Protein

  • It is a CRISPR protein that lights up while performing gene editing.
  • It is a bioluminescent version of Cas9 that glows inside cells.
  • Structure: GlowCas9 is created by fusing Cas9 with a split nano-luciferase enzyme derived from deep-sea shrimp proteins.

Properties of GlowCas9 Protein

  • The GlowCas9 is very stable and maintains its structure and activity at higher temperatures compared to the conventional enzyme.
  • It glows inside cells, allowing for real-time monitoring of CRISPR operations

Working of GlowCas9 Protein

  • The split nano-luciferase enzyme pieces reconnect when Cas9 folds correctly, producing light
  • This glowing activity allows scientists to monitor CRISPR operations in living cells, tissues, and even plant leaves—without harming them.

Benefits of GlowCas9 Protein

  • It can also increase the precision of homology-directed repair (HDR).
    • Homology-Directed Repair (HDR) is a DNA repair process crucial for fixing hereditary mutations that are linked to genetic diseases like sickle cell anaemia, muscular dystrophy and so on.
  • GlowCas9 pioneers the emerging field of theratracking or visualizing molecular gene therapy in motion.
